The role

The American Carbon Registry (ACR), a nonprofit enterprise of Winrock International, is hiring a Forestry Technical Officer or Technical Manager to support its carbon crediting programs. The role involves reviewing greenhouse gas emission reduction projects, providing technical support to stakeholders, and maintaining project registry systems. Successful candidates will apply expertise in carbon accounting and forestry methodologies while ensuring regulatory compliance. The position is available as a remote or hybrid role based in specific U.S. states.

What you'll do

  • Review complex GHG emission reduction and removal projects
  • Provide technical guidance to stakeholders and regulators
  • Conduct site visits and perform project audits
  • Develop and maintain institutional project record-keeping systems
  • Contribute to the development of new carbon methodologies

What it takes

  • Bachelor’s or advanced degree in Forestry, Natural Resources, or related field
  • Minimum 3-6 years of relevant experience in forestry or carbon accounting
  • Proficiency in MS Office suite, GIS, and SharePoint
  • Strong writing and analytical skills
  • Authorized to work in the United States
